I bought this eraser pad some time ago at a surplus store with the intention of chucking it up in a drill to do some decal removal for a customer but then he sold the truck without removing the decals so this thing sat in a box until this morning.
I was working on my friend's BMW today and knew that I was going to have to remove the pinstripes so I grabbed the eraser pad on my way out the door. When the time to remove the pinstripes came I opened up the package and noticed the 5/16" threaded arbor on this eraser pad so just for kicks I figured I would thread it into my G110V2 and see how that worked at removing the pinstripes. Man I'm gonna tell you it worked very fast and stripped the pinstripes off with no paint marring at all. It did leave a rubber like film on the paint but some light polishing by hand and the paint looked perfect.
My buddy was removing the ground effects and there was some really tough and thick double faced tape where the ground effects were so we used this eraser pad/G110V2 combo and it stripped the tape right off without a problem. Here is what it looks like and to think I was going to spend $500 for some fancy electric decal remover.
Astro Pneumatics makes the eraser pad and it sells for around $10 and screws right into a DA polisher and kicks butt at vinyl stripe removal.
